Are there places to go fishing?
Yes, Chiang Mai and its surrounding areas offer various great spots for fishing, whether you're interested in freshwater fishing or a more tranquil experience. Here are some popular locations for fishing: 1. Mae Ngat Dam: A beautiful dam located about 40 kilometers from the city, great for fishing with stunning views of the surrounding hills. 2. Huay Tung Tao Lake: This lake is popular for fishing, picnicking, and BBQs, with nearby restaurants for relaxation after a fishing session. 3. Ping River: You can fish along the Ping River, which flows through Chiang Mai, with specific spots where locals often fish. 4. Fishing Parks: Several fishing parks around Chiang Mai allow you to pay a fee to fish in stocked ponds, providing necessary equipment and food facilities. 5. Chiang Mai Fishery: A local fishery where you can rent fishing gear and catch various types of freshwater fish, making it fun for families. 6. Doi Saket: This area has private fishing lakes for a serene fishing experience. If you're planning to go fishing, check if you need any permits and be aware of local fishing regulations.
